BLS vs ALS: Recognizing the Basics of Life Support

What is Basic Life Support?

Basic Life Assistance (BLS) describes the initial care supplied to people experiencing cardiac arrest or respiratory system failing. It normally involves:

image

    Checking Responsiveness: Examining whether the person is aware or unconscious. Calling for Assistance: If unresponsive, calling emergency services immediately. Performing mouth-to-mouth resuscitation: Providing upper body compressions and rescue breaths if necessary.

The Duty of Advanced Life Support

Advanced Life Assistance (ALS) encompasses more advanced treatments performed by experienced medical employees, which may consist of:

    Medications: Carrying out medicines like epinephrine or amiodarone throughout cardiac emergencies. Advanced Air passage Monitoring: Utilizing intubation methods to secure the airway. Defibrillation: Utilizing an Automated External Defibrillator (AED) or hand-operated defibrillator for heart rhythm disturbances.

Key Methods in BLS

Checking Casualty's Breathing

One essential step in BLS is checking for breathing:

    Place your ear near their mouth while enjoying their upper body rise. Look for signs like irregular breathing patterns or gasping.

Taking Switches on Compressions

If several -responders are present:

image

    Alternate every 2 mins to avoid fatigue. Ensure uniformity in compression deepness-- at the very least 2 inches deep at a price of 100 to 120 compressions per minute.

Public Defibrillator Use: A Video Game Changer

How Public AEDs Work

Automated Exterior Defibrillators are made for usage by laymans:

Turn it on. Follow visual/audio prompts. Apply pads as indicated on the device.

Empowering Communities with AED Training

Communities that invest in public defibrillator training see much better survival rates during heart occasions as a result of faster reaction times.
